Advertising Rates
The following rates for the insertion of materials in the New Zealand Gazette apply as from 1 July 1996:
Category 1
Single column notices, e.g.: Notices under the Companies Act, Insolvency Act, and Public Works Act — 48c per word (no matter how big or small)*.
Category 2
Notices in table form or taking up two columns across the page, e.g.: Change of Company Name notices, Regulation Summaries—54c per word (no matter how big or small)*.
Any word or letter ending with a full-point, comma, shilling stroke (whether followed by a word space or no word space will count as one word, e.g., D.X. = 2 words, the end. = 2 words. The full point, comma, shilling stroke ends the word, and what follows starts another word.)
The appropriate rate to be applied to an advertisement will be determined at the time of setting up the notice for publication. Customers will be invoiced in accordance with standard commercial practices. Advertising rates are not negotiable.
All rates shown are inclusive of G.S.T.
